Transaction 7695a70484ad845d6c71bed449b000292f27fe63048a4b314f8ef97ea0184019
1 Input
1 Output
-
7695a70484ad845d6c71bed449b000292f27fe63048a4b314f8ef97ea0184019:0
- value
- 66390
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85f9885b5e50f5cd573d7b0ed942d574d44e8181 OP_EQUAL
- address
- 3DuQitXkmELg52C3hwYDidD4gR5TRW92qE